Account management

An account can represent your customer, partner, or competitor. A customer account allows you to store your customer data, so you can have a 360-degree view of your customer. Whereas, a partner account helps you to better manage your partner by allowing them limited access to your Salesforce using the Partner community. A competitor account allows you to manage your competitor offerings, rates, and service industries.
